nacos在windows上启动org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'webSecurityConfig'
时间: 2023-10-29 13:56:32 浏览: 259
你在Windows上启动Nacos时遇到了`org.springframework.beans.factory.UnsatisfiedDependencyException`错误,体是由于创建`webSecurityConfig` bean时出现了问题。这个错误通常是由于依赖注入的问题引起的,可能是由于所需的依赖项未被正确配置或无法解析。
要解决该问题,你可以尝试以下几个步骤:
1. 确保你的配置文件正确设置了`webSecurityConfig` bean所需的所有依赖项。检查相关的依赖注入注解,如`@Autowired`、`@Inject`等。确保它们指向正确的类或接口,并且这些类已经被正确地配置为Spring的bean。
2. 检查所需依赖项的版本兼容性。有时候不同版本的库之间存在兼容性问题,导致依赖注入失败。确保所使用的库和框架版本是兼容的,并且没有冲突。
3. 检查类路径是否正确设置。确保所有必需的jar包都在类路径中,并且没有冲突或缺失。
4. 如果使用了自定义的配置类,确保该类已经被正确地扫描和加载。可以使用`@ComponentScan`注解或显式地在配置文件中引入该类。
如果以上步骤没有解决问题,还可以检查完整的异常堆栈跟踪,以获取更多详细的错误信息。根据错误信息中提供的更多细节,可以进一步调查并解决问题。
希望这些步骤可以帮助你解决该错误。如果还有任何问题,请随时提问。
相关问题
nacos启动org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'namespaceControllerV2'
该错误通常是由于Spring容器在实例化bean时无法满足bean的依赖关系而引起的。在这种情况下,可能会有一个或多个bean无法被正确地创建。在nacos启动时出现该错误,可能是因为缺少必要的依赖项或配置文件。您可以尝试检查应用程序的配置文件和依赖项,确保它们正确配置和正确设置。另外,您可以查看控制台输出,以查看更多详细的错误信息和堆栈跟踪,以帮助确定问题所在。
启动nacos报错org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'namespaceControllerV2'
启动nacos报错`org.springframework.beans.factory.UnsatisfiedDependencyException: Error creating bean with name 'namespaceControllerV2'`通常是由于依赖注入问题引起的。这个错误表示在创建`namespaceControllerV2`这个bean时,存在依赖无法满足的情况。
根据引用中提到的错误原因,可能是在配置Druid连接池时,使用set方法赋值时,name属性对应的参数值写错了。请检查一下你的Druid连接池配置,确保参数值正确。
此外,还有可能是其他依赖注入的问题导致的。你可以进一步检查以下几个方面:
1. 检查`namespaceControllerV2`的依赖是否正确注入,确保依赖的bean存在且配置正确。
2. 检查`namespaceControllerV2`的依赖是否存在循环依赖的情况,如果存在循环依赖,可能会导致依赖注入失败。
3. 检查`namespaceControllerV2`所依赖的其他bean是否正确配置,确保依赖的bean存在且配置正确。
如果以上方法都没有解决问题,建议提供更多的错误信息和相关配置,以便更好地帮助你解决问题。
阅读全文